summ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ndreas Sturmlechner <asturm@gentoo.org>2020-01-03 20:34:09 +0100
committerAndreas Sturmlechner <asturm@gentoo.org>2020-01-04 10:37:21 +0100
commit7b39c6e5c4db51c5f45bb47a3e38d0da17ef95af (patch)
treee0665a5ce5c6e08888f9f76d783748602c5b92c8 /dev-games
parentwww-client/epiphany: bump to 3.32.6 (diff)
downloadgentoo-7b39c6e5c4db51c5f45bb47a3e38d0da17ef95af.tar.gz
gentoo-7b39c6e5c4db51c5f45bb47a3e38d0da17ef95af.tar.bz2
gentoo-7b39c6e5c4db51c5f45bb47a3e38d0da17ef95af.zip
*/*: Switch games proj to cmake.eclass
Signed-off-by: Andreas Sturmlechner <asturm@gentoo.org>
Diffstat (limited to 'dev-games')
-rw-r--r--dev-games/openscenegraph-qt/openscenegraph-qt-3.5.7.ebuild6
-rw-r--r--dev-games/openscenegraph/openscenegraph-3.6.4.ebuild64
-rw-r--r--dev-games/physfs/physfs-3.0.2.ebuild7
-rw-r--r--dev-games/physfs/physfs-9999.ebuild7
4 files changed, 43 insertions, 41 deletions
diff --git a/dev-games/openscenegraph-qt/openscenegraph-qt-3.5.7.ebuild b/dev-games/openscenegraph-qt/openscenegraph-qt-3.5.7.ebuild
index 1a1be79e4194..fd7f48f62dbc 100644
--- a/dev-games/openscenegraph-qt/openscenegraph-qt-3.5.7.ebuild
+++ b/dev-games/openscenegraph-qt/openscenegraph-qt-3.5.7.ebuild
@@ -5,7 +5,7 @@ EAPI=7
MY_PN="osgQt"
MY_P=${MY_PN}-${PV}
-inherit cmake-utils
+inherit cmake
DESCRIPTION="Qt support for OpenSceneGraph"
HOMEPAGE="http://www.openscenegraph.org/"
@@ -41,8 +41,8 @@ src_configure() {
-DDYNAMIC_OPENSCENEGRAPH=ON
-DDESIRED_QT_VERSION=5
-DBUILD_OSG_EXAMPLES=$(usex examples)
- $(cmake-utils_use_find_package webkit Qt5WebKitWidgets)
+ $(cmake_use_find_package webkit Qt5WebKitWidgets)
)
- cmake-utils_src_configure
+ cmake_src_configure
}
diff --git a/dev-games/openscenegraph/openscenegraph-3.6.4.ebuild b/dev-games/openscenegraph/openscenegraph-3.6.4.ebuild
index 1f0f59ca8e4f..1e0f1b579dc2 100644
--- a/dev-games/openscenegraph/openscenegraph-3.6.4.ebuild
+++ b/dev-games/openscenegraph/openscenegraph-3.6.4.ebuild
@@ -6,7 +6,7 @@ EAPI=7
MY_PN="OpenSceneGraph"
MY_P=${MY_PN}-${PV}
WX_GTK_VER="3.0"
-inherit cmake-utils flag-o-matic wxwidgets
+inherit cmake flag-o-matic wxwidgets
DESCRIPTION="Open source high performance 3D graphics toolkit"
HOMEPAGE="http://www.openscenegraph.org/"
@@ -101,51 +101,51 @@ src_configure() {
-DOSG_ENVVAR_SUPPORTED=ON
-DOSG_PROVIDE_READFILE=ON
-DOSG_USE_LOCAL_LUA_SOURCE=OFF
- $(cmake-utils_use_find_package asio Asio)
- $(cmake-utils_use_find_package curl CURL)
+ $(cmake_use_find_package asio Asio)
+ $(cmake_use_find_package curl CURL)
-DBUILD_DOCUMENTATION=$(usex doc)
- $(cmake-utils_use_find_package dicom DCMTK)
- $(cmake-utils_use_find_package egl EGL)
+ $(cmake_use_find_package dicom DCMTK)
+ $(cmake_use_find_package egl EGL)
-DBUILD_OSG_EXAMPLES=$(usex examples)
- $(cmake-utils_use_find_package ffmpeg FFmpeg)
- $(cmake-utils_use_find_package gdal GDAL)
- $(cmake-utils_use_find_package gif GIFLIB)
- $(cmake-utils_use_find_package gstreamer GLIB)
- $(cmake-utils_use_find_package gstreamer GStreamer)
- $(cmake-utils_use_find_package gtk GtkGl)
- $(cmake-utils_use_find_package jpeg JPEG)
+ $(cmake_use_find_package ffmpeg FFmpeg)
+ $(cmake_use_find_package gdal GDAL)
+ $(cmake_use_find_package gif GIFLIB)
+ $(cmake_use_find_package gstreamer GLIB)
+ $(cmake_use_find_package gstreamer GStreamer)
+ $(cmake_use_find_package gtk GtkGl)
+ $(cmake_use_find_package jpeg JPEG)
-DCMAKE_DISABLE_FIND_PACKAGE_Jasper=ON
- $(cmake-utils_use_find_package las LIBLAS)
- $(cmake-utils_use_find_package lua Lua51)
+ $(cmake_use_find_package las LIBLAS)
+ $(cmake_use_find_package lua Lua51)
-DCMAKE_DISABLE_FIND_PACKAGE_Lua52=ON
-DCMAKE_DISABLE_FIND_PACKAGE_OpenCascade=ON
- $(cmake-utils_use_find_package openexr OpenEXR)
- $(cmake-utils_use_find_package openinventor Inventor)
+ $(cmake_use_find_package openexr OpenEXR)
+ $(cmake_use_find_package openinventor Inventor)
-DBUILD_OSG_APPLICATIONS=$(usex osgapps)
- $(cmake-utils_use_find_package pdf Poppler-glib)
- $(cmake-utils_use_find_package png PNG)
- $(cmake-utils_use_find_package sdl SDL)
- $(cmake-utils_use_find_package sdl2 SDL2)
- $(cmake-utils_use_find_package svg RSVG)
- $(cmake-utils_use_find_package tiff TIFF)
- $(cmake-utils_use_find_package truetype Freetype)
- $(cmake-utils_use_find_package vnc LibVNCServer)
+ $(cmake_use_find_package pdf Poppler-glib)
+ $(cmake_use_find_package png PNG)
+ $(cmake_use_find_package sdl SDL)
+ $(cmake_use_find_package sdl2 SDL2)
+ $(cmake_use_find_package svg RSVG)
+ $(cmake_use_find_package tiff TIFF)
+ $(cmake_use_find_package truetype Freetype)
+ $(cmake_use_find_package vnc LibVNCServer)
-DOSGVIEWER_USE_XRANDR=$(usex xrandr)
- $(cmake-utils_use_find_package zlib ZLIB)
+ $(cmake_use_find_package zlib ZLIB)
)
if use examples; then
mycmakeargs+=(
- $(cmake-utils_use_find_package fltk FLTK)
- $(cmake-utils_use_find_package fox FOX)
- $(cmake-utils_use_find_package glut GLUT)
- $(cmake-utils_use_find_package wxwidgets wxWidgets)
+ $(cmake_use_find_package fltk FLTK)
+ $(cmake_use_find_package fox FOX)
+ $(cmake_use_find_package glut GLUT)
+ $(cmake_use_find_package wxwidgets wxWidgets)
)
fi
- cmake-utils_src_configure
+ cmake_src_configure
}
src_compile() {
- cmake-utils_src_compile
- use doc && cmake-utils_src_compile doc_openscenegraph doc_openthreads
+ cmake_src_compile
+ use doc && cmake_src_compile doc_openscenegraph doc_openthreads
}
diff --git a/dev-games/physfs/physfs-3.0.2.ebuild b/dev-games/physfs/physfs-3.0.2.ebuild
index 37c14d9804c5..774fa791efd5 100644
--- a/dev-games/physfs/physfs-3.0.2.ebuild
+++ b/dev-games/physfs/physfs-3.0.2.ebuild
@@ -3,6 +3,7 @@
EAPI=7
+CMAKE_ECLASS=cmake
inherit cmake-multilib
DESCRIPTION="Abstraction layer for filesystem and archive access"
@@ -40,14 +41,14 @@ multilib_src_configure() {
-DPHYSFS_ARCHIVE_QPAK="$(usex qpak)"
-DPHYSFS_ARCHIVE_ZIP="$(usex zip)"
)
- cmake-utils_src_configure
+ cmake_src_configure
}
multilib_src_compile() {
- cmake-utils_src_compile
+ cmake_src_compile
if multilib_is_native_abi && use doc; then
- cmake-utils_src_compile docs
+ cmake_src_compile docs
HTML_DOCS=( "${BUILD_DIR}"/docs/html/. )
fi
}
diff --git a/dev-games/physfs/physfs-9999.ebuild b/dev-games/physfs/physfs-9999.ebuild
index dbaa669aacc9..9490039a10a7 100644
--- a/dev-games/physfs/physfs-9999.ebuild
+++ b/dev-games/physfs/physfs-9999.ebuild
@@ -3,6 +3,7 @@
EAPI=7
+CMAKE_ECLASS=cmake
inherit cmake-multilib
DESCRIPTION="Abstraction layer for filesystem and archive access"
@@ -40,14 +41,14 @@ multilib_src_configure() {
-DPHYSFS_ARCHIVE_QPAK="$(usex qpak)"
-DPHYSFS_ARCHIVE_ZIP="$(usex zip)"
)
- cmake-utils_src_configure
+ cmake_src_configure
}
multilib_src_compile() {
- cmake-utils_src_compile
+ cmake_src_compile
if multilib_is_native_abi && use doc; then
- cmake-utils_src_compile docs
+ cmake_src_compile docs
HTML_DOCS=( "${BUILD_DIR}"/docs/html/. )
fi
}